The movement of phosphorus from the environment to organisms and then back into the environment
phosphorus cycle
What is different about the phosphorus cycle?
it doesn't involve the atmosphere
Why is it important to humans?
needed to form bones and teeth, it's the P in ATP
Why is it such a slow process?
it has to go through rocks and doesn't involve the atmosphere
How do plants get phosphorus?
from soil, water, through their roots
How do animals get phosphorus?
by eating plants and animals
How is phosphorus added to soil and water?
rocks erode, phosphorus dissolves as phosphate (excretion and decomposition)
How do phosphates end up in the ocean?
runoff
How does phosphate end up in rocks?
sediment eventually turns back into rocks containing phosphorus in the ocean
What is PO4?
phosphate
How do people affect the phosphorus cycle?
fertilizers which can cause algal blooms
